NBC Universal Domestic Television Distribution's "The Steve Wilkos Show" Renewed by Major Station Groups for Third Season
The series has the largest year-to-year growth of all nationally syndicated strips and just hit its all-time high ratings in the most recent weekly syndication figures.

NBC UNIVERSAL DOMESTIC TELEVISION DISTRIBUTION'S "THE STEVE WILKOS SHOW" RENEWED BY MAJOR STATION GROUPS FOR THIRD SEASON

Talk Show Renewed By Tribune, Sinclair, Hearst, Sunbeam & Other Leading Station Groups for 2009-2010 Season

"Wilkos" Has Biggest Year-To-Year Growth Of All Syndicated Strips & Hit Series Highs In Most Recent National Weekly Ratings

Chicago, Illinois--February 9, 2009--NBC Universal Domestic Television Distribution's "The Steve Wilkos Show" has been renewed on local broadcast stations from numerous leading station groups for its third season in national syndication, it was announced today by Barry Wallach, President, NBC Universal Domestic Television Distribution.

"The Steve Wilkos Show," which has the biggest year-to-year growth of all nationally syndicated strips and just hit its all-time high ratings in the most recent weekly syndication figures, has been renewed by stations from Tribune, Sinclair, Hearst, Sunbeam, Weigel and more for the 2009-2010 TV season.

"Wilkos" has been renewed on top Tribune stations including WPIX-TV New York, KTLA-TV Los Angeles and WPHL-TV Philadelphia. Sinclair stations include WPGH-TV Pittsburgh, WNUV-TV Baltimore, WTTE-TV Columbus, Weigel Broadcasting's WCIU-TV Chicago, Sunbeam's WLVI-TV Boston and on Hearst-owned WKCF-TV Orlando.

"'The Steve Wilkos Show' has shown positive ratings growth for our local station partners and continues to be a wonderful complement to broadcaster's existing daytime lineups," says Wallach. "Steve and the show's producers are helping change the lives of millions of Americans each day on the screen and off with their efforts, including their current initiative to aid the families of U.S. military personnel the with non-profit USA Cares organization."

"We've been very pleased with the performance of 'The Steve Wilkos Show' for two seasons now, as it has worked very well alongside our other daytime programming across our station group," says Sean Compton, Senior Vice President, Programming & Entertainment, Tribune Broadcasting. "We look forward to another strong season with Steve and the team at the show."

"The Steve Wilkos Show," which is currently in its second season in national syndication, has the biggest year-to-year growth of all first-run nationally syndicated shows returning this season, up 22% in HHs and 17% in Women 25-54, according to Nielsen Media Research (November '08 vs. November '07). In the top 100 markets, "Wilkos" is improving both time periods and building on its lead-in time period average by 11% and it is the fourth youngest talk show in all of national syndication. And in the most recent weekly national syndication ratings, "The Steve Wilkos Show" scored its best national ratings to date in households, total viewers and Women 25-54.

Wilkos, a veteran of the U.S. Marine Corps and a former Chicago Police Department officer, is now a national spokesperson for USA Cares, a non-profit organization that provides military families with financial and advocacy support in their time of need. "The Steve Wilkos Show" is taped in front of a live studio audience at WMAQ-TV Chicago. Rachelle Consiglio is the executive producer.

About NBC Universal Domestic Television Distribution

NBC Universal is a leader in providing entertainment programming to the domestic and international marketplaces. The NBC Universal Domestic Television Distribution division is responsible for the distribution of NBC Universal product to all forms of television throughout the United States and Canada. This includes distribution of current and library film and television product, including formats and non-scripted programming, in the pay, free, and basic markets, as well as the domestic syndication of first-run syndicated TV programs and theatrical and TV movie packages.

Current first-run strip syndicated programming at NBC Universal Domestic Television Distribution includes Access Hollywood, Deal or No Deal, The Jerry Springer Show, The Martha Stewart Show, Maury and The Steve Wilkos Show. Current first-run weekly syndicated programming includes The Chris Matthews Show, Lyons & Bailes Reel Talk, The Wall Street Journal Report with Maria Bartiromo and the off-network distribution of Heroes, House, The Office, Law & Order, Law & Order: Criminal Intent, Law & Order: Special Victims Unit and many more series.
